Wifi and workspaces

Connectivity at Breathless Riviera Maya Resort & Spa is a mixed bag. While the resort advertises Wi-Fi throughout, speeds can fluctuate significantly. In common areas like the lobby and some restaurants, you might find a usable connection for emails and light browsing.

However, relying on it for video calls or large file uploads is a gamble. Speeds in the guest rooms are often slower and less stable, making it challenging for consistent work. There are no dedicated co-working spaces within the resort; you are expected to work from your room or the public areas, which can be noisy.

For serious work, you'll likely need to supplement with a local SIM card or venture out to cafes in Playa del Carmen.

Longer-stay logistics

For stays extending beyond a week, practicalities become important. Breathless Riviera Maya Resort & Spa, being an all-inclusive, handles food and drink, eliminating the need for grocery runs. Laundry services are available, though expect resort pricing.

The fitness center offers standard equipment for workouts, but it's not a substitute for a serious gym if you're a dedicated fitness enthusiast. The resort's focus is on leisure and entertainment, not on providing the infrastructure for extended independent living. If you're planning a month-long stay, you'll need to be comfortable with the resort's offerings and potentially limited opportunities for self-sufficiency outside of the all-inclusive package.

Local knowledge

Resort vs. Town Vibe

Breathless Riviera Maya Resort & Spa is located a short drive from the main hustle of Playa del Carmen's 5th Avenue. This means you get a more secluded resort feel but need transportation to access the town's restaurants and shops like El Fogón or Nicoletta Playa Del Carmen.

All-Inclusive Trade-offs

While convenient, the all-inclusive model at Breathless Riviera Maya Resort & Spa can limit spontaneous exploration of local eateries. You might find yourself defaulting to the resort's buffets and restaurants, missing out on authentic culinary experiences elsewhere in Playa del Carmen.

Connectivity Strategy

Don't rely solely on the resort Wi-Fi. Purchasing a local Telcel or AT&T SIM card upon arrival in Mexico is a common strategy for digital nomads needing consistent internet access for work outside of Breathless Riviera Maya Resort & Spa.

Tips before you go

  • Test Wi-Fi speeds before booking long stays.

    Confirm connectivity in your specific room and common areas to ensure it meets your work requirements.

  • Factor in transport costs to Playa del Carmen.

    The resort is not within walking distance of town, so budget for taxis or colectivos for dining and exploring.

  • Pack a portable hotspot or local SIM.

    Resort Wi-Fi can be unreliable for critical work tasks like video conferencing.

  • Consider a shorter initial stay.

    Evaluate the resort's atmosphere and work suitability before committing to a multi-week or month-long booking.
